Ohio (15-10 overall, 9-5 Mid-American Conference) will be hosting Bowling Green (15-12 overall, 7-8 MAC) on Wednesday. The Bobcats are coming off a heartbreaking loss to Akron last week in double overtime. Junior Bailey Tabeling led with 25 points, her season high. Freshman ReRe Jennings also had a good scoring night, scoring her career-high 19 points.
Akron had a historic night shooting the ball, making a school record of 20 shots from behind the arc in a wild win for the Zips that saw them come back after being down 13 points in the third quarter.
Meanwhile, the Falcons are coming off a big 61-52 rivalry win against Toledo in the Battle of I-75 on Saturday. Junior Paige Kohler led with 17 points, and sophomore Lauren Gerken was just behind her with 14.
When the two faced each other earlier in the season, Ohio prevailed over the Falcons 82-57. Sophomore Bella Ranallo scored her career-high 26 points, and Ky’Aira Miller led the Falcons with just 10 points.

Bowling Green Notes
In his first year with the Falcons, head coach Fred Chmiel led his team to the Women’s National Invitation Tournament, tying for fourth in the MAC. In his second year, the Falcons tied for fifth in the MAC.
Before coaching at Bowling Green, he coached at South Carolina, where he helped lead the Gamecocks to an NCAA tournament berth each year he was there. In the 2016-17 and 2021-22 seasons, they won the NCAA championship.
Last year, Johnea Donahue was named to the MAC’s All-Freshman Team and to the MAC All-Defensive Team, leading the entire conference in steals. This year, as a sophomore, she has been named the MAC Player of the Week twice. She averages 11.4 points per game, 5.5 rebounds per game and shoots about 75% from the free-throw line.
In her freshman year, Paige Kohler led all MAC freshmen in scoring, assists and free-throw percentage and was named to the MAC All-Freshman Team. As a sophomore, she earned All-MAC Honorable Mention and Academic All-District Team. This year, she has recorded the first triple-double in school history and made the Preseason All-MAC First Team. She leads the team in scoring and shoots 37% from the field and 32% from the 3-point line.
